Sabal minor is the smallest of the Sabal, along with S. etonia, and is an important and popular species because of its legendary cold hardiness. Sabal minors can easily be grown from fresh seeds. Leaf blades longer than the leaf stalks, fan shaped, as much as 4 feet wide, dissected, the narrow segments notched at the tip. Fresh seeds germinate quickly and should be transplanted in the following year. It is the only flowering sabal minor … All Sabals are very sensitive to transplanting, so be careful not to mess with any of the roots, especially when growing these in colder areas because a healthy root system will make a more cold hardy plant. Plant have been recorded handling -20F. Plant forms a trunk when grown in standing water. It can be grown in zones 7 through 11, and it will survive the occasional winter cold snap or snow with minimal or no damage as long as it has had time to get established. Sabal minor, commonly called dwarf palmetto, is a fan palm that is native to rich soils of moist forests, ravines, flood plains and bottomlands from North Carolina to Florida west to Oklahoma and Texas. perbellus SB 85 (Logas, Harding County, NM), Gymnocalycium bruchii ssp. Although it is mainly found in the southern states, it is one of the only palms that can stand somewhat cooler temperatures, and can be found as north as southcentral Pennsylvania . This Palm tree has over wintered in our garden with no protection for over 9 years. Sabal minor is usually a small, evergreen palm with a subterranean stem; however, one can find individuals with larger features and well-developed aerial stems. The fruit is a black drupe 1 to 1.3 centimetres (0.39 to 0.51 in) long containing a single seed. Sabal minor seed are easy to grow when planted fresh, but if you don't want a forest of seedlings popping up in your garden, remove the seed stalks before the seeds drop in fall. 5 FRESH Sabal Brazoria (Sabal x Texensis) Seeds This palm has been a mystery for some time as other than Sabal Mexican it is the only other Texas native trunking sabal.
